
The Richmond City Health District Emergency Preparation & Response Division is offering 500 free flu vaccinations to the public.
The event will be held on Friday from 2:00 to 6:00 p.m. at two locations:
WALMART, 2501 Sheila Lane (off Forest Hill Ave.)
BIG APPLE SUPERMARKET, 2916 Jefferson Davis Highway
Call 205-3737 for more information.
The Henrico County Health Department and Richmond International Raceway will offer free seasonal flu vaccines from 10 a.m. to 6 p.m. Wednesday, Nov. 7 at the raceway's exhibition hall, 600 E. Laburnum Ave.
Vaccine is available to anyone age 3 or older on a first-come, first-served basis while supplies last. For information, call (804) 501-7250.
